This report—written by Saar Rombout, evaluator of the RIGGERS project—aims to explore the evolving role of riggers in professional circus schools, with the objective of enhancing safety standards and fostering a strong, collaborative international rigging community.

RIGGERS (React, Invent, Get together for a Goal: Expertise in Rigging Services) is a European project developed by FEDEC to respond to the specific needs of riggers working in circus education. The project focuses on improving the quality of safety measures while encouraging the exchange of expertise, practical solutions, and innovative practices among professionals across borders.

RIGGERS is a joint project with Stockholm University of the Arts (SKH) in Sweden, and is co-funded by the European Commission’s Erasmus+ programme.

This document presents the project’s practical outcomes and analyses the experiences and insights collected during its course.
